How Uncovering the Facts: Who Are Bondsman and What Do They Do? Actually Works
At the core, this field involves helping people navigate pretrial release when someone is accused of a crime but has not yet been tried. These professionals work with courts and families to secure release while ensuring the individual appears for scheduled court dates. The process typically involves an assessment of the charges, the personβs background, and the risk they might not return to court. A financial arrangement is made, often involving a percentage paid to the professional in exchange for their services. For example, if someone needs to secure release from custody in a municipal case, they might contact a local specialist who guides them through documentation and payment steps. This structured support helps reduce confusion during stressful legal moments.
What Exactly Is Their Role in the Justice Process?
Their role is to act as a liaison between the court, the accused, and the family. They gather necessary information, explain conditions of release, and handle financial components according to state regulations. By managing these details, they allow families to focus on supporting their loved one rather than deciphering legal paperwork. Many also provide reminders about upcoming hearings and obligations, which helps maintain compliance. This system aims to balance the presumption of innocence with community expectations and court requirements. The work is grounded in practical procedures rather than speculation or emotion.

What Happens if Someone Fails to Appear in Court?
If an individual misses a scheduled court date, the agreement made with the professional may be affected. The court typically issues a bench warrant, and the financial arrangement could be subject to forfeiture depending on the terms. Many professionals have recovery protocols in place to locate individuals and encourage return to court. Open communication with the professional often helps resolve these situations before they escalate. This aspect reinforces the importance of reliability and responsibility for everyone involved. Is This Arrangement Only for Certain Types of Cases?
Many people assume this option is available for every type of legal situation, but eligibility depends on the nature of the charges and court policies. Some courts restrict this process for specific offenses or when public safety concerns are high. Others may require additional conditions, such as electronic monitoring or regular check-ins. The decision ultimately rests with the judicial officer reviewing the case. Understanding these nuances is part of Uncovering the Facts: Who Are Bondsman and What Do They Do? Each case is evaluated individually based on documented guidelines.

Things People Often Misunderstand
A common myth is that these arrangements guarantee freedom without consequences, which is not accurate. Court compliance remains essential, and conditions may be strict. Another misunderstanding involves the belief that this process is the same everywhere, when in reality rules differ by location. Some people also confuse the professionalβs role with legal representation, though they serve distinct functions. Addressing these misconceptions builds trust and encourages responsible engagement.
